> We have a KLR that hasn't run for about 6 months. It is my son's and I have
> been trying the get him to work on it or at least take the responsibility to
> take it in.
> So far no luck so I guess I may have to rescue the bike if I want to ride it.
> It will start and run at idle but will not take any throttle. We have cleaned
> the carb at least twice and replaced the choke connection, it was cracked.
> Cleaned and tested the petcock, added fresh gas and a new plug. Still acts
> the same. Any Ideas?
